Category A:  Food Trucks or Vendors Preparing & selling food at the event  $200 for each space

 

Category B:  Carts/Booths Selling pre-packaged or already prepared food products at the event - $150 for each space

 

In addition to this Application Form, you must submit the required paperwork and fees for Somerset County Health Department and/or Borough of Bound Brook.   

 

If required, Food Vendors must have a fire extinguisher on site and conform to all fire inspector and health inspector codes.

 

A special permit from the Bound Brook Fire Departmetn may be requiredd if you are using propane, charcoal, gasoline or open flame, fryer, gas generator, etc.)

 

Ansul Fire Suppression System if you use an Ansul Fire Suppression System you will need all required maintenance & inspection certificates to be up to date.

 

Certificate of Liability Insurance (COI) is required when serving ANY type of food, including prepackaged items. See the names of all parties that must be included on your COI below.
